Collisional effects on the drift-cyclotron instability

Description
The drift-cyclotron instability in a weakly collisional plasma is considered including temperature perturbations. Collisions are described by a model Fokker-Planck equation. The growth rate of the instability is obtained analytically. (Auth.)
